Wall dimmers can actually be the reason as to why your LED lights are flickering.To track what lights/plugs are on this circuit, turn on every light in the house. Then, go to the panel and turn off every breaker, except the one with the flickering lights. Any lights still on (flickering or not) must be powered by the breaker. The circuit may also be powering plugs as well, so check all plugs with a voltage ticker.The best indoor plants for low light are those that thrive with four or fewer hours of sunlight each day. However, simply opening your doors and hoping for the best is not enoug...If the flickering in your fluorescent lights is accompanied by a low hum or buzzing noise, you could be experiencing problems with the fixture’s ballast. Ballasts can wear down due to extreme heat or cold, or if there has been prolonged condensation inside an electronic ballast, leading to corrosion. Ballasts can be expensive to replace, so ...Aug 22, 2014 · The light bulbs can also produce an initial flickering when the ballast is failing. On the other hand, LED lights can flicker when improperly connected to a driver or with certain dimming systems. If the flickering lights are connected to a dimmer switch, you may need to make sure your dimmer switch is compatible with your bulbs. Empty white wooden table and blurred dining room interior decoration background. Product display.Lights flickering in the whole house means the issue is likely with the service. Call your local utility company and explain the situation to them. They will likely come out and investigate for a loose neutral at the pole or at your meter pan. If they don't find anything, call an electrician to look at your main panel for a loose neutral.The lights flicker when the coffee maker is in use because something may be wrong with your home's electrical system. Turns out the transformer was installed …Jul 5, 2017 · Pick an normal 5-15 or 5-20 electrical outlet in a room where the lights flicker. Test that outlet's voltage without charging the car, and again while charging. Normal is in the range of -5% of 120v and +5% of 120v (114v to 126v). And you shouldn't expect voltage to drop significantly on the normal outlet while charging on a different circuit ... Loose Plug Connection.
